Why a Yearly Furnace Tune-Up is Non-Negotiable

Think of a furnace tune-up like an annual physical for your heating system. It’s a preventative measure that catches small issues before they escalate into costly, inconvenient emergencies. For homeowners in Ripley, investing in a professional tune-up offers three critical advantages: enhanced safety, improved efficiency, and long-term reliability.

  • Prioritizing Your Family’s Safety: A furnace burns fuel to create heat, a process that can produce dangerous byproducts like carbon monoxide (CO) if not operating correctly. A cracked heat exchanger or a blocked flue vent can lead to this colorless, odorless gas leaking into your home. During our tune-up, our technicians perform a thorough inspection of the heat exchanger, check for proper ventilation, and test all safety controls to ensure your system is operating as the manufacturer intended.
  • Maximizing Energy Efficiency and Lowering Bills: Over a year of operation, dust and debris accumulate on critical components like the blower motor, burners, and flame sensor. This buildup forces your furnace to work harder to produce the same amount of heat, consuming more energy and increasing your utility costs. Our cleaning and calibration process removes this insulating layer of grime, allowing your system to run smoothly and efficiently, which translates directly into lower monthly energy bills.
  • Preventing Costly Breakdowns and Extending Lifespan: The most common cause of furnace failure is a lack of routine maintenance. Small, fixable problems like a frayed belt, a clogged filter, or a sticking gas valve can cause a domino effect, placing immense strain on the entire system and leading to major component failure. Our technicians can identify and address these minor issues during a tune-up, preventing a mid-winter breakdown and extending the operational lifespan of your furnace, protecting your significant home investment.

Our Meticulous Furnace Tune-Up Checklist

When you schedule a furnace tune-up with us, you receive more than just a quick look-over. Our technicians follow a detailed, multi-point process to ensure every aspect of your system is cleaned, inspected, and optimized for the coming winter.

Thorough Cleaning Process:

  • Clean Burner Assembly: We remove dust and corrosion from the burners to ensure a clean, efficient flame for proper combustion.
  • Clean and Inspect Flame Sensor: A dirty flame sensor can cause the furnace to shut off unexpectedly. We clean it to ensure it can properly detect a flame.
  • Clean Blower Motor and Compartment: We remove dust and debris from the blower wheel and housing to ensure maximum airflow and efficiency.
  • Clear Condensate Drain Lines: For high-efficiency furnaces, we ensure the drain lines are clear to prevent water backup and potential system shutdowns.

Comprehensive Inspection and Testing:

  • Inspect the Heat Exchanger: We meticulously check the heat exchanger for any cracks, rust, or signs of stress that could pose a carbon monoxide risk.
  • Test Ignition System: We verify that the ignitor or pilot light is functioning correctly for reliable and safe startups.
  • Check and Tighten Electrical Connections: Loose wiring can be a fire hazard and cause component failure. We inspect and tighten all connections.
  • Inspect and Test Safety Controls: We test the limit switch, pressure switch, and other safety mechanisms to ensure they will shut the system down in an unsafe condition.
  • Examine Blower Motor and Belts: We check for wear and tear on the blower motor and fan belts, adjusting tension as needed.
  • Inspect Flue and Venting System: We ensure the exhaust vents are clear of obstructions and drafting properly to safely expel combustion gases.

Precise Calibration and Adjustment:

  • Calibrate Thermostat: We check your thermostat’s accuracy to ensure it’s properly communicating with the furnace for consistent temperature control.
  • Measure Gas Pressure: We check and adjust the gas pressure to ensure the furnace is burning the precise amount of fuel for safe and efficient operation.
  • Check System Airflow: We assess the airflow to ensure heated air is being distributed effectively throughout your home.

Is Your Furnace Trying to Tell You Something?

While an annual tune-up is always recommended, certain signs indicate your furnace is in immediate need of professional attention. If you notice any of the following issues, it’s time to schedule a service:

  • Unusual Noises: Banging, rattling, or screeching sounds can signal a loose component or a serious mechanical problem.
  • Increased Energy Bills: A sudden, unexplained spike in your heating costs often means the system has lost efficiency.
  • Uneven Heating: If some rooms are warm while others remain cold, it could be an issue with airflow or furnace performance.
  • Frequent Cycling: A furnace that turns on and off constantly is struggling to maintain temperature and is under excessive strain.
  • Yellow Pilot Light: The pilot light flame should be a steady blue. A yellow or flickering flame can indicate a combustion problem.

Don’t wait for a complete system failure to address these warning signs. A timely tune-up can resolve the underlying issue and prevent a more significant repair.
